Transaction bf63cfd0fe570b7041b558d87821d3089c8a3dbe1654f78e4940b07b14067396

2 Input
2 Outputs
  • bf63cfd0fe570b7041b558d87821d3089c8a3dbe1654f78e4940b07b14067396:0
  • value  2065411
    address  37ECkLfNvQKruy89Wn6VqdchTu7Gvgv5Nk
  • bf63cfd0fe570b7041b558d87821d3089c8a3dbe1654f78e4940b07b14067396:1
  • value  71374366
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e